Lucius Cary is the Managing Director of Oxford Technology Management and a Fund Manager for Oxford Technology 2 VCT, based in Oxford, UK. He began his career in 1971 as an adviser to the Agricultural Division chairman at Hanson Trust before founding his own firm in 1972. Since pivoting to venture capital in 1983, Cary has directed over 200 investments in early-stage science and technology startups. His portfolio management includes the £30 million Oxford Technology Enterprise Capital Fund launched in 2008 and an ongoing £4.6 million SEIS and EIS fund that has backed 31 companies since 2012. Additionally, he serves as an Entrepreneur in Residence at Oxford's Saïd Business School, where he advises students on new ventures. Cary focuses on providing seed capital to deep science and technology enterprises emerging from the Oxford innovation ecosystem.
Lucius Cary stands as a pivotal figure in the UK's early-stage technology investment landscape, renowned as the founder and Managing Director of Oxford Technology Management (OTM). Established in 1983, OTM, under Cary's leadership, has consistently championed innovative science and technology businesses, primarily within the vibrant Oxford ecosystem and across the broader United Kingdom. His strategic vision has positioned OTM as a crucial source of capital and expertise for nascent companies with high growth potential.
At Oxford Technology Management, Lucius Cary's role extends beyond mere capital provision. He is deeply involved in identifying promising ventures, conducting thorough due diligence, and providing strategic guidance to portfolio companies. OTM's investment focus is sharply defined, targeting early-stage, high-tech businesses often emerging from academic research institutions like Oxford University. Key sectors of interest include biotechnology, medical technology, advanced materials, software, engineering, and clean technology. Cary and his team seek out companies with disruptive technologies, strong intellectual property, and scalable business models that address significant market needs.
